Wednesday, June 20th CCBL Wrap Up

Chatham (5-3-1) at Brewster (2-5-1)

It was all Anglers in Brewster on Wednesday evening, beating the Whitecaps on the road 7-0. Chatham collectively threw a three-hit shutout, and added twelve hits of their own to cruise to an easy victory. Spencer Torkelson and John Rave both had two RBI each. The pitching was outstanding, striking out thirteen Whitecaps.  Chatham plays tonight at 7:00 PM at home, and will throw Cody Bradford against the Harbor Hawks. Brewster will travel to Orleans, and gives James Acuna the nod for a 7:00 PM start.

Orleans (2-6) at Cotuit (6-3)

Orleans had a meltdown when Cotuit scored five runs in the seventh inning to hand the Kettleers the win at 5-4. Cotuit put together five hits in the seventh, and it was all started with a single, double, then a two-run single by Matt McCourt. Orleans seemed to be in control, scoring four runs in the first four innings. But, Cotuit’s bullpen was able to slam the door and give their offense exactly what they needed. Orleans hosts Brewster, and has Kenyon Yovan (0-1) on the bump at 7:00 PM. Cotuit is on the road to play Yarmouth-Dennis and will pitch Griffin McLarty.  First pitch will be at 5:00 PM.

Harwich (5-4) at Bourne (5-4)

Harwich was able to get two in the second and one in the eighth, but Bourne was able to get four early on, including a two-run blast by Spencer Brickhouse in the third, and take home the win 4-3. The Mariners’ Zach Watson added two hits and an RBI, continuing his hot start to the season. The Mariners will start Jake Agnos when they host Falmouth at 6:30 PM. Bourne hosts the Gatemen, with Justin Lasko on the hill for a 6:00 PM start.

Yarmouth-Dennis (3-4-2) at Falmouth (2-6)

The only run of the game came in the top of the first when the Red Sox Quin Cotton hit a two-out double, and was driven in by a second double by Andrew Daschbach. Although Falmouth collected seven hits, Y-D struck out twelve Commodores to shut them out and win 1-0. Yarmouth-Dennis plays Cotuit at home and hands the ball to Karl Kauffmann for a 5:00 PM start. Falmouth will travel to Harwich and has Mitchell Stone ready to pitch for the Commodores at 6:30 PM.

Hyannis (4-4) at Wareham (7-2)

A four-run first inning for the Gatemen would have been enough to beat the Hawks thanks to a dominant night by their pitching, but they decided to add five more insurance runs, beating the Hawks 9-0. Jeremy Ydens and Ryan Kreidler both were able to pick up three RBI a piece last night. Connor Lunn started for the Gatemen, and had a stellar outing, striking out eight. Hyannis will pitch Houston Roth when they travel to Chatham for a 7:00 PM start. Wareham will play in Bourne at 6:00 PM and gives Mason Feole the nod.
